Goldnote is a proprietary tangible gold product that is easily exchanged and eliminates several of the existing pain points associated with owning paper currency and gold.
Goldnote is a proprietary polymer monetary note containing an embedded gold fiche of specific weight in denominations of 10, 5 and 1 grams. The gold fiche will carry the markings of .9999 purity, the specific weight in grams, the hallmark of the refiner, Goldnote’s logo, a serial number and an app readable encrypted QR code supporting rapid and secure authentication.

Goldnote addresses the $6 Trillion global market for “safety investments” with a new product that overcomes key pain points related to authenticity, portability and exchangeability.
Goldnote will attract consumers from developed nations who have a desire for tangibility; investors from regions with high political and economic uncertainty and; retail consumers in countries that place high cultural value on gold.
Numerous anti-counterfeiting features: banknote-quality print, guilloché patterns, complex fiche designs, transparent windows, embossed foil, holograms, watermarks, micro-print, braille script and an invisible digital authentication number unique to each note.
